QUASAR paper reports hybrid quantum classifier for satellite signal authentication
Researchers describe QUASAR, a quantum-classical neural-network architecture for physical-layer authentication of X-band synthetic-aperture-radar satellite signals. The system combines a CNN spectrogram encoder with a variational quantum circuit to distinguish hardware signal characteristics. In tests against replay, crafted-IQ injection and space-borne spoofing, the paper reports rejecting spoofed transmissions in 89.7%, 94.1% and 81.3% of attempts, respectively. The authors also report that it matched classical-baseline accuracy with 10% of their training data.
